Yamasa Kamaboko is a fish cake company founded in 1938 in Little Tokyo, Los Angeles and has been producing all kinds of fish cakes. Narutomaki is a common topping for noodles and fried rice. It has a unique spiral pattern in the center of the fish cake, which resembles the Naruto Whirlpools in Tokushima, Japan.
